Volunteer The main objective of Community Care for Seniors is to help seniors to live at home. So,in providing the services and the assistance that will effectively do that. Among the programs and services that Community Care offers are meals at home, recreation and luncheon socials, escorted transportation, helping with income tax forms and submission of their income tax.
